Output 79a7709df8ad3a68756548258c07d63eaf47e6693a9806197e302aff51ac6fc2:5

value
30580105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22fd1a17a2b428a7d39e2a209fc502f25745d503 OP_EQUAL
address
MB6AQnL4B8obsStabBK9j5uhofBc3Z3415
transaction
79a7709df8ad3a68756548258c07d63eaf47e6693a9806197e302aff51ac6fc2
spent
true